Derby County v Leeds betting preview
Derby County will need to improve ten-fold to avoid defeat here
Frank Lampard’s first competitive match in charge of Derby County saw them beating 2–1 Reading courtesy of goals scored by Mason Mount (as we predicted) and a last-minute Tom Lawrence superb header. Anyway, the last-gasp victory only masked a poor performance from the Rams. They were strong at home last season with a W12 D5 L6 record posted. Furthermore, Derby have won nine of their last 12 home matches against Leeds in all competitions. Leeds UTD exceeded expectations on their opening match
Marco Bielsa made an even more impressive start as Leeds United boss with a 3-1 win against Championship favourites Stoke City 3-1 at Elland Road. Mateusz Klich, Pablo Hernandez and Liam Cooper all scored in an impressive display.
